Top 10 Automotive, Aircraft, Boat in Llantwit Major

Llantwit Major Autocentre
Llantwit Major Autocentre
Old Market Place
Llantwit Major CF61 1XY
United Kingdom
Llantwit Major Automotive, Aircraft, Boat

Results 1 - 1 of 1